What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to, Thursday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Sunday is the most expensive. Flying from Toronto back to Chicago O'Hare Airport, the best deals are generally found on Friday, with Monday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to is November, where tickets cost $58 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are September and May,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$152 and $112 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port to Toronto, you should book around 4 weeks before departure, which saves you about 49%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 13 weeks before departure.

  • Do I need a passport to fly between Chicago O'Hare Airport and Toronto?

    A passport is required to fly from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to.

  • Which airports will I be using when flying from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

    When flying out of Chicago O'Hare Airport you will be using Chicago O'Hare Intl. You will be landing at one of these airports: Toronto Island or Toronto Pearson Intl.

  • Which airlines offer Wi-Fi service onboard planes from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

    All the following airlines offer inflight Wi-Fi service on the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to flight route: Air Canada, American Airlines, United Airlines, Finnair, Iberia, and British Airways.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

    The De Havilland (Bombardier) DHC-8-400 Dash 8Q is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

    oneworld, and Star Alliance are the airline alliances operating flights between Chicago O'Hare Airport and Toronto, with oneworld being the most commonly used for this route.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to?

    There are nonstop flights from Chicago O'Hare Airport to Toronto on a daily basis.
